What Is Post-Conviction Relief?

Post-conviction relief is a legal process that occurs after a person has been convicted and sentenced. Unlike appeals, which focus on issues during the trial, PCR addresses new evidence, overlooked legal mistakes, or violations that weren’t initially considered. 

It’s designed to provide a remedy for cases where a conviction may no longer be just, either due to factual errors or flaws in the legal proceedings.

How Post-Conviction Cases Are Decided

Post-conviction cases are decided based on several factors, including the nature of the legal errors or new evidence presented. Here’s a breakdown of how the process works:

1. Filing a Motion for Post-Conviction Relief

  • The first step is filing a motion in the trial court that convicted you. This motion outlines the legal errors, new evidence, or violations that warrant a new trial or a different outcome.
  • The court will schedule a hearing to review the motion, where both the prosecution and defense present their arguments.

2. The Court’s Decision

  • The court will make a decision based on the motion and evidence provided. The judge may rule in favor of the defendant (you), granting a new trial or reducing the sentence.
  • If the court denies the motion, the defendant can appeal the decision to a higher court.

3. Appeals Process

  • If the trial court denies the motion, the case can be appealed to an appellate court.
  • The appellate court will review the legal arguments and evidence presented and decide if the lower court made any legal errors.
  • If the appellate court finds merit in the appeal, it may send the case back for a new trial or modify the sentence.

4. Federal Post-Conviction Relief

  • If a person was convicted in a federal court, the post-conviction relief process is slightly different. Federal prisoners may file a petition under 28 U.S.C. § 2255, which challenges their conviction based on constitutional violations or other significant legal issues.
  • A federal post-conviction attorney can navigate these rules, making sure your petition is filed correctly.

When Should You Consider Post-Conviction Relief?

There are several situations in which post-conviction relief may be a viable option:

  • New Evidence: If new evidence has come to light that could prove your innocence.
  • Ineffective Counsel: If your defense attorney failed to represent you properly, it could affect the outcome of your case.
  • Prosecutorial Misconduct: If the prosecution engaged in illegal or unethical practices that influenced your conviction.
  • Jury Misconduct: If a juror was biased or improperly influenced during deliberations.
